1. The Origin Story: A Tale of Sacred Relics and Divine Guidance 📜✨

The legend of Wat Phra That Doi Suthep begins with a sacred relic of Buddha, said to possess miraculous powers. According to the lore, this relic was carried on the back of a white elephant, which wandered through the jungle until it found the perfect spot atop Doi Suthep mountain. The elephant then trumpeted three times and collapsed, indicating the chosen location for the temple. This divine guidance ensured the temple would become a beacon of faith and pilgrimage for centuries to come. 🐘🌟

3. Spiritual Significance and Modern-Day Pilgrimage 🙏🌟

Today, Wat Phra That Doi Suthep stands as a testament to the enduring power of faith and tradition. The temple attracts thousands of pilgrims and tourists each year, drawn by its spiritual energy and breathtaking views. The iconic staircase leading to the temple is lined with vibrant naga serpents, symbolizing the path to enlightenment. 🚶‍♂️✨


Visitors often ascend the steps in bare feet, a sign of respect and humility, before reaching the temple’s golden chedi, which houses the sacred relic. The atmosphere is one of reverence and awe, with the sounds of chanting and the scent of incense filling the air. For many, a visit to Wat Phra That Doi Suthep is not just a tourist activity, but a transformative spiritual experience. 🙏✨
